How much does it cost to rent a home in Vine City?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Vine City 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,447 | $1,000 | $9,000 |
| Vine City 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,586 | $660 | $5,500 |
| Vine City 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,885 | $1,500 | $5,000 |
| Vine City 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,314 | $2,300 | $9,500 |
| Vine City 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,290 | $5,290 | $5,290 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Vine City
What type of rentals are currently available in Vine City?
There are currently 904 Apartments for Rent in Vine City, GA with pricing that ranges from $750 to $23,202. There are also 405 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Vine City ranging from $595 to $9,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Vine City?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Vine City ranges from $595 to $9,500 with an average monthly rent of $2,871.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Vine City?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Vine City range from $890 to $19,085,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$660 to $5,500.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,500 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$795.
